History of Hummer H2

Work on the early Hummer H2 idea started in mid-1999 and was first divulged at the North American Universal Car expo on January 9, 2000. 

In 2001 and 2002, GM enabled writers to inspect and test drive the Hummer H2, which was still a work in progress at the time. 

The H2 was worked under decrease by General Engines at an exceptionally developed plant in Mishawaka, Indiana. The H2's last casing get together is comprised of 3 segments: The front uses an adjusted GM 2500-Arrangement utility casing, the midriff is all new, and the back segment utilizes an altered GM 1500-Arrangement outline which is overhauled for the 8,600-pound (3,900 kg) net vehicle weight. 

The H2 was named for the North American Truck of the Year grant for 2003.
